ALL ABOARD: About to leave on the world’s now-longest freight train journey, the Yiwu to Madrid freight train will cover over 10,000 kilometres in three weeks.

A FREIGHT train from Yiwu in eastern China to Madrid in Spain takes three weeks to cover more than 10,000 kilometres across eight countries.
